Transaction 698053b5f84bd8335bb3399b896377797fd9891a36f225b52a2c3d15bbac2fa7
1 Input
1 Output
-
698053b5f84bd8335bb3399b896377797fd9891a36f225b52a2c3d15bbac2fa7: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b907bbc4c27a0e30076bbd8a7a0806224eba333d727972822808d304fe5a4d09
- address
- bc1phyrmh3xz0g8rqpmthk985zqxyf8t5veawfuh9q3gprfsflj6f5ysvwfxsn